Dexter-Linwood, Detroit, MI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Dexter-Linwood?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Dexter-Linwood Studio Apartments | $645 | $595 | $695 |
| Dexter-Linwood 1 Bedroom Apartments | $739 | $550 | $850 |
| Dexter-Linwood 2 Bedroom Apartments | $964 | $850 | $1,050 |
| Dexter-Linwood 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,261 | $975 | $1,675 |
How much does it cost to rent a home in Dexter-Linwood?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2 Bedroom Homes | $1,087 | $950 | $1,200 |
| 3 Bedroom Homes | $1,341 | $995 | $2,000 |
| 4 Bedroom Homes | $1,912 | $1,550 | $2,500 |
| 5 Bedroom Homes | $1,587 | $1,374 | $1,800 |
| 6 Bedroom Homes | $1,850 | $750 | $2,800 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Dexter-Linwood
What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in the Dexter-Linwood area of Detroit, MI?
As of today, August 05, 2026, there are currently 169 available Dexter-Linwood apartments priced from $550 to $2,900, with an average monthly rent of $1,084.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Dexter-Linwood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Dexter-Linwood ranges from $550 to $850 with an average monthly rent of $739.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Dexter-Linwood c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Dexter-Linwood range from $850 to $1,050.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$964.
How expensive are Dexter-Linwood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 19 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Dexter-Linwood on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$975 to $1,675 - averaging $1,261 for the location.
